One Piece: Our Friends at FUNimation Have an Announcement!
FUNimation Entertainment, Toei Animation, Shueisha and Fuji Television Announce Online Return of SHONEN JUMP's One Piece.
Anime Leaders to Continue Streaming Popular Anime Series, Including Latest Episode Immediately After Japanese Television Debut
Flower Mound, Texas - August 18 2009 — FUNimation® Entertainment and the Japanese consortium of producer Toei Animation Co., Ltd., publisher Shueisha, Inc. and broadcaster Fuji Television Network, Inc. have agreed to continue the U.S. and Canadian online simulcast of the studios' signature animated series "One Piece".
Starting Saturday, August 29th at 9:00 p.m. CDT, just one hour after airing in Japan, FUNimation and the consortium will mark the return of "One Piece" online simulcasts with the story of Amazon Lily Saga story arc episode 415, via the official One Piece website www.onepieceofficial.com followed soon thereafter by FUNimation partner sites.
Each new episode of the current season will be rolled out weekly as "One Piece" continues its Japanese television run.
In addition, beginning Friday, August 21st FUNimation will stream episodes from the Sabaody Archipelago Saga story arc starting with episode 391. FUNimation will add three episodes at 9:00 pm CDT daily leading up to the simulcast of 415.
ABOUT ONE PIECE "One Piece" is a story of a time when pirates ruled the seas. With several bands of pirates battling over the great lost treasure called "One Piece" left by the legendary pirate king, Gold Roger. One day, Monkey D. Luffy - a young boy who admired pirates - mistakenly ate the Cursed Fruit turning himself into a rubber man. Ten years later Luffy set out to sea to become King of the Pirates on his own quest to discover the treasure.
After Eiichiro Oda's original manga debuted in Weekly Shonen Jump in 1997, this monstrous hit has gone on to surpass 50 volumes and has consistently remained a best-seller; the latest volume, Volume 54, sold 2.6 million copies in its first printing. In 1999, Toei Animation created a popular animated version for television which currently airs on Fuji TV affiliates.
In North America, the original manga appears in the monthly SHONEN JUMP magazine (www.shonenjump.com) by VIZ Media, LLC, which also sells the individual volumes. In addition to this anime simulcast, plans are underway for the latest chapters of the Japanese manga, which are ahead of the anime story, to appear in SHONEN JUMP starting in the fall of 2009. Beginning in January 2010, VIZ Media will speed up the manga release to 5 volumes of a month for the following six months to get closer to the Japanese manga releases. About Toei Animation Toei Animation Co., Ltd. (Jasdaq:4816) (http://www.toei-anim.co.jp or http://www.toei-anim.co.jp/english/index.html) is the largest animation production company in Japan since 1956, and have produced many celebrated TV series such as Dragon Ball, Sailor Moon, Zatch Bell!, Digimon Adventure, and One Piece. With headquarters in Tokyo and sales offices in Los Angeles, Hong Kong and Paris, Toei Animation ranks amongst the world's most prolific animation production studios. Toei Animation's operations include animation development and production, and worldwide marketing and program licensing. Since its founding in 1956, Toei Animation has produced more than 9,900 episodes of TV series (181 titles) and 192 long feature films as of September, 2008.
About Shueisha, Inc. Shueisha Inc., founded in 1926, is the Japan's top sales publisher and publishes 40 magazines including comic magazine, women's, men's, sports, literary, etc. as well as trade books. Its most successful comic magazine, "Shonen Jump", is printed 3 million copies weekly in Japan alone and many animations such as "ONE PIECE", "NARUTO", "Yu-Gi-Oh!" and "Dragon Ball" are based on Shonen Jump. Beyond publishing, Shueisha strategically works with other media and carries out many activities such as producing animation and merchandising for its strong properties. About Fuji Television Network, Inc. Since commencing broadcasts in 1959, Fuji Television Network, Inc. (http://www.fujitv.co.jp/en) has continually produced high quality dramas, variety programs, sports, news programming, motion pictures, as well as animation. As Japan's top commercial broadcaster, Fuji has not only been able to remain the country's top revenue gainer, but has been able to capture the number one position in all three ratings categories over the past four years. Thanks to the continued close relationship with Shueisha and Toei Animation, Fuji TV has been able to broadcast anime hits such as Dragon Ball and One Piece.
